The UV Cured Acrylic Foam Tapes Market is witnessing significant growth, propelled by the increasing demand for lightweight, high-bond adhesive solutions across multiple industrial sectors. These tapes, which utilize ultraviolet (UV) light to cure the adhesive, are gaining traction due to their superior bonding strength, fast curing times, and resistance to environmental factors like temperature fluctuations, moisture, and UV exposure. As industries continue to prioritize efficiency, sustainability, and high-performance materials, UV cured acrylic foam tapes are emerging as a go-to bonding solution in automotive, electronics, and industrial manufacturing applications.
One of the key drivers fueling the growth of this market is the automotive industry's relentless push toward lightweight materials. As automakers strive to reduce vehicle weight for improved fuel efficiency and compliance with stringent emissions regulations, the need for lightweight bonding solutions has surged. UV cured acrylic foam tapes offer an ideal solution for attaching components such as trims, badges, sensors, and glass without adding excessive weight. These tapes are significantly lighter than traditional mechanical fasteners, such as bolts or screws, making them increasingly popular in electric vehicles (EVs) and lightweight vehicle designs. Their high-bond strength ensures that the components remain securely attached, even in challenging conditions, including vibrations, heat, and humidity.
In addition to the automotive sector, the electronics industry is another major driver of the UV Cured Acrylic Foam Tapes Market. As the demand for compact, lightweight devices continues to rise, manufacturers require adhesives that can bond thin materials without compromising the structural integrity of their products. UV cured acrylic foam tapes provide a reliable and durable solution for bonding components in smartphones, tablets, wearables, and other consumer electronics. These tapes enable manufacturers to reduce device thickness while ensuring strong adhesion to materials like glass, plastic, and metal. Moreover, their ability to cure quickly under UV light allows for faster production cycles, which is crucial in the fast-paced electronics industry.
The growing trend of miniaturization in electronics and the shift toward flexible and wearable devices have also contributed to the rise in demand for UV cured acrylic foam tapes. With advancements in material formulations, these tapes now offer the flexibility to bond curved, irregular surfaces and thin, lightweight substrates. This makes them an excellent option for use in flexible displays, sensors, and wearables, where traditional adhesive methods may be too bulky or unreliable.
Another key driver of market growth is the increasing focus on sustainability across various industries. Manufacturers are increasingly seeking eco-friendly, low-VOC (volatile organic compound) adhesive solutions that align with environmental regulations and corporate sustainability goals. UV cured acrylic foam tapes are gaining popularity due to their solvent-free nature and the ability to cure without requiring high heat or energy. This not only reduces the environmental impact of the manufacturing process but also improves worker safety and helps companies meet stringent regulatory standards, particularly in regions like Europe and North America.
In the industrial manufacturing sector, UV cured acrylic foam tapes are being adopted for a wide range of applications, including bonding metal, glass, and composite materials in construction, signage, and packaging. These tapes provide a high-bond solution that eliminates the need for drilling, welding, or mechanical fasteners, reducing labor costs and simplifying the assembly process. The tapes' durability, combined with their ability to maintain strong adhesion in harsh environmental conditions, makes them ideal for outdoor applications where long-lasting performance is essential.
The ability of UV cured acrylic foam tapes to provide clean, aesthetically pleasing finishes is another factor contributing to their growing popularity. Unlike mechanical fasteners, which can leave unsightly holes or markings on surfaces, these tapes offer a seamless and smooth appearance, making them ideal for use in applications where aesthetics are important, such as automotive exteriors and consumer electronics.
